Dangers of Anxiety While Competing in Bingo
There are a variety of reasons why people start playing bingo, such as for money, for company, for experiencing that rush of adrenaline, or just to have a good time. Highs and lows, thrill and kills, you name it – internet bingo provides all these and many more. Like any other game where risks are high, this increased excitement has its own genuine share of favorable and detrimental affect on the enthusiasts.
Bingo- The Stress Attractant
The anticipation involved in a game of bingo can drive an individual to the opposite end of the spectrum. Becoming too absorbed in the game, one’s excitement level might fluctuate; this might have a detrimental outcome on players who suffer from high blood pressure or heart problems. Some studies indicate, individuals who compete in bingo are subject to get easily agitated and accordingly have high-stress. It has been observed that work related anxiety is much lower than the anxiety generated while participating in bingo. There have been many instances of individuals having been fired their jobs as a result of bingo-related stress affecting their performance at work.
Despite the above-mentioned risks, bingo can still be a wonderful anxiety-buster if individuals accept that it is just a game, be concerned with their health and control their actions.
